  • Application Notes

    Immunohistochemistry: In paraffin embedded Human Testis shows membranous staining in primarily myofibroblasts of the basement membrane surrounding the seminiferous tubules. Recommended concentration: 2-5 μg/mL. Paraffin embedded Human Small Intestine. Rec

    Western Blot: Preliminary experiments gave bands at approx 35 kDa and a 26+28 kDa doublet in human colon lysate after 0.1 μg/mL antibody staining. The detected bands were all successfully blocked by with the immunizing peptide. This antibody was successfull

    Peptide ELISA: antibody detection limit dilution 1:16000.
